I had missed this news - apparently the PS4 console will now come with a 1Tb hard drive as standard rather than the 500Gb drive that has been the default since the system launched.

Combined with the recent software update that allows an external drive to be used, storage is now much more manageable on the console. Hoorah!

May's PS+ Games



Alienation (PS4)
Tales from the Borderlands (PS4)
Blood Knights (PS3)
Port Royale 3: Pirates and Merchants (PS3)
Laser Disco Defenders (PS Vita)
Type: Rider (PS Vita)


US gets ABZU though :( Not a bad month, I guess...
